Understanding the Jurisprudence of Attempt to Murder in Bangladesh

Attempting murder is a critical offense in Bangladesh. The legal structure surrounding attempt to murder is intricate, with specific provisions outlined in the {Penal Code. To bring charges against an individual for attempted murder, the prosecution must demonstrate beyond a reasonable doubt that the defendant acted with deliberation to kill another person. This often involves analyzing evidence such as accounts, material proof, and the defendant's conduct.
